Difference Between Google reCAPTCHA v2 Vs v3

The difference between google Recaptcha v2 vs v3 is that in v2 users get the challenge to solve captcha but in v3 user does not get any challenge. Instead, it generates a probability score based on your web browsing behavior. There are three versions of reCAPTCHA v1, v2, and v3. Version 1 is no longer available it has been shut down in 2018. reCAPTCHA is a free service from Google that helps protect websites from spam and abuse. It is easy for humans to solve, but hard for “bots”  to figure out. Before getting into differences let’s understand the google Recaptcha v2 and v3.


ReCaptcha version 2 is of two types:

(1) “I’m not a robot” checkbox-

i'm not robot checkbox

You have seen this checkbox in many forms above the submit button. When the user clicks on the checkbox, it will either pass the user immediately with no CAPTCHA or challenge them to validate whether or not they are human.

recaptcha v2 vs v3

Note that when you logged in into your Gmail account and solve the captcha then it will pass you quickly without challenging.


(2) Invisible reCAPTCHA-

In invisible reCAPTCHA, there is not any checkbox above the submit button. Hence it is called invisible reCAPTCHA. It will challenge the user when it clicks on the submit button. Now let’s see a demo of how invisible reCAPTCHA works.

invisible recaptcha demo

In invisible ReCaptcha, the user does not require to click on the checkbox. Instead, it is invoked directly when a user clicks on an existing submit button. Whenever a user clicks on the submit button suspicious user will get a challenge to solve the CAPTCHA.

reCAPTCHA v3 is truly invisible. It does not show anything to the users. There is no challenge to select specified objects or the images as it does in the older version. Instead, it returns a probability score between 0.0 to 1.0 from all actions on your website. If the score is between 0.0 to 0.3 then it is bot but if the score is between 0.4 to 1.0 then it is human. Let’s see the demo of ReCaptcha v3.

difference between google recaptcha v2 and v3

recaptcha v3 demo

Difference between reCAPTCHA V2 and V3 | reCAPTCHA v2 vs v3:

In Recaptcha v2 there is a challenge for users to prove they are not a bot. But in Recaptcha v3 there is no challenge for the user. It generates a score based on your web browsing behavior. This score will not be visible for the user who is visiting the website. The scores will be visible to the website owner who has integrated Recaptcha v3 on their website. It is the decision of the owner to take appropriate steps (like post challenges etc.) based on the score.

Google reCAPTCHA V2 vs V3:

difference between recaptcha v2 and v3

